Block 941,153

Mined March 18, 2026 at 12:51 PM UTC(11 hours ago)

No Loss
New Supply This Block
3.12500000 BTC
Total Supply (as of this block)
20,000,766.83407506 BTC
Blocks Till Halving
108,847
Transactions
3141
Total Inputs
11,176.95315745 BTC
Total Outputs
11,180.07815745 BTC
Total Fees
0.04214193 BTC

Block Hash

0000000000000000000069309696cad427318d10f72d24e2fd65346321a74e44

Miner Supply Accounting

SourceQuantity
Inputs11,176.95315745 BTC
Outputs11,180.07815745 BTC
Allowed Fees0.04214193 BTC
Allowed New Supply3.12500000 BTC
Miner Loss0.00000000 BTC

Transaction-Based Losses

No transaction-based losses in this block